A unique physical feature of treponema pallidum, the venereally transmitted agent of human syphilis, is that its outer membrane contains 100fold less membranespanning protein than the outer membranes of typical gramnegative bacteria, a property that has been related to the chronicity of syphilitic infection. Treponema denticola, an important contributor to periodontitis, evades killing by the alternative complement cascade by binding factor h fh to its surface. Digital dermatitis is mainly found on the plantar aspect of a cows foot, presenting as an ulcerative or proliferative lesion along the coronary band, affecting the area between the heel bulbs.
